The Chinese Aviation Museum, sometimes referred to as the China Aviation Museum and the Datangshan Aviation Museum, is an aviation museum in Changping District, Beijing, China. The museum was first opened to the public on 11 November 1989, to celebrate the 40th anniversary of the founding of the People's Liberation Army Air Force.The museum is located 40 km north of Beijing city.Part of the museum is located inside a cave in the side of Datangshan Mountain. The cavern was originally part of the tunnels and underground bunker system of Shahezhen Airbase, and is 586 metres long by 11 metres high by 40 metres wide. The road leading to the museum is actually also used as a taxiway between the base and bunker system.
